centos7安装mysql备份
时间: 2023-10-04 12:11:12 浏览: 114
要在CentOS7上安装MySQL备份,您可以按照以下步骤操作:
1. 首先,使用yum安装MySQL的库兼容包,您可以使用以下命令下载并安装该包:
```
w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-community-libs-compat-5.7.25-1.el7.x86_64.rpm
rpm -ivh mysql-community-libs-compat-5.7.25-1.el7.x86_64.rpm
```
2. 然后,您需要安装xtrabackup工具,您可以使用以下命令进行安装:
```
yum install -y http://rpmfind.net/linux/epel/6/x86_64/Packages/l/libev-4.03-3.el6.x86_64.rpm
yum install https://repo.percona.com/yum/percona-release-latest.noarch.rpm -y
percona-release enable-only tools release
yum -y install rsync perl perl-Digest-MD5
```
3. 接下来,您需要创建一个备份脚本文件,您可以使用以下命令创建并编辑脚本文件:
```
vi bst_mysql_backups.sh
```
4. 在脚本文件中,您可以使用xtrabackup命令进行全备份。以下是一个示例脚本命令:
```
#!/bin/bash
xtrabackup --backup --target-dir=/data/dll/ --user=root --password=Mysql123 --socket=/var/lib/mysql/mysql.sock
```
5. 保存并退出脚本文件。
6. 最后,您可以使用cron来创建定时任务,以便定期执行备份脚本。您可以使用以下命令编辑cron任务:
```
crontab -e
```
7. 在cron文件中,您可以添加一个定时任务来执行备份脚本。以下是一个示例cron任务:
```
0 0 * * * /bin/bash /path/to/bst_mysql_backups.sh
```
8. 保存并退出cron文件。
现在,您的CentOS7系统上已经安装并配置了MySQL备份。定时任务将会按照您设置的时间执行备份脚本,并将备份文件保存在指定的目录中。
阅读全文